- #
- # Output a test error.
- #
- proc OutTestError {test_name test_description contents_of_test
- passing_int_result passing_result int_result result} {
- global TEST_ERROR_INFO errorInfo
- set int(0) TCL_OK
- set int(1) TCL_ERROR
- set int(2) TCL_RETURN
- set int(3) TCL_BREAK
- set int(4) TCL_CONTINUE
-
- puts stdout "==== $test_name $test_description"
- puts stdout "==== Contents of test case:"
- puts stdout "$contents_of_test"
- puts stdout "==== Result was: $int($int_result)"
- puts stdout "$result"
- puts stdout "---- Result should have been: $int($passing_int_result)"
- puts stdout "$passing_result"
- puts stdout "---- $test_name FAILED"
- if {[info exists TEST_ERROR_INFO] && [info exists errorInfo]} {
- puts stdout $errorInfo
- puts stdout "---------------------------------------------------"
- }
- }
-
- #
- # Routine to execute tests and compare to expected results.
- #
- proc Test {test_name test_description contents_of_test passing_int_result
- passing_result} {
- set int_result [catch {uplevel $contents_of_test} result]
-
- if {($int_result != $passing_int_result) ||
- ($result != $passing_result)} {
- OutTestError $test_name $test_description $contents_of_test \
- $passing_int_result $passing_result $int_result $result
- }
- }
-
- #
- # Compare result against case-insensitive regular expression.
- #
-
- proc TestReg {test_name test_description contents_of_test passing_int_result
- passing_result} {
- set int_result [catch {uplevel $contents_of_test} result]
-
- if {($int_result != $passing_int_result) ||
- ![regexp -nocase $passing_result $result]} {
- OutTestError $test_name $test_description $contents_of_test \
- $passing_int_result $passing_result $int_result $result
- }
- }

- # Proc to fork and exec child that loops until it gets a signal.
- # Can optionally set its pgroup. Wait till child has actually execed or
- # kill breaks on some systems (i.e. AIX).
-
- proc ForkLoopingChild {{setPGroup 0}} {
- global TCL_PROGRAM
- close [open CHILD.RUN w]
- flush stdout
- flush stderr
- set newPid [fork]
- if {$newPid != 0} {
- # Wait till the child is actually running.
- while {[file exists CHILD.RUN]} {
- sleep 1
- }
- return $newPid
- }
- if $setPGroup {
- id process group set
- }
- catch {
- execl $TCL_PROGRAM \
- {-qc {unlink CHILD.RUN; catch {while {1} {sleep 1}}; exit 10}}
- } msg
- puts stderr "execl failed (ForkLoopingChild): $msg"
- exit 1
- }
